Shower door repair services focus on fixing issues that compromise the functionality and appearance of shower enclosures. This can include repairing or replacing broken or damaged glass panels, addressing issues with hinges, handles, or tracks, and fixing leaks caused by faulty seals or misaligned doors. Skilled service providers can assess the condition of existing shower doors and recommend the most effective solutions to restore their proper operation and enhance the overall look of the bathroom.
Many common problems lead homeowners to seek shower door repair services. These include cracks or chips in the glass that can pose safety concerns, doors that no longer slide smoothly or are misaligned, and seals or gaskets that have worn out, resulting in water leaks outside the shower area. Addressing these issues not only improves the shower’s functionality but also helps prevent water damage to surrounding walls and flooring, making repairs a practical choice for maintaining the bathroom’s integrity.

The overview below groups typical Shower Door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Many routine shower door repairs, such as replacing hinges or seals, typically range from $150 to $400. Most projects in this category are straightforward and fall within this mid-range, though costs can vary based on the specific parts needed.
Glass Panel Replacement - Replacing a broken or damaged shower door panel usually costs between $250 and $600 for most standard sizes. Larger or custom glass panels can push costs higher, but many projects stay within this typical range.
Full Door Replacement - Installing a new shower door can range from $400 to $1,200 depending on the style and materials chosen. Many standard installations fall into the lower to mid-range, with high-end custom doors reaching higher prices.
Complex or Custom Projects - Larger, more complex shower door repairs or custom installations can exceed $2,000 and may reach $5,000+ in some cases. These projects are less common but are handled by local contractors for specialized need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
